Understanding Digestive Challenges in Midlife Weight Maintenance

I've worked with thousands of adults aged 45-54 who face the dual burden of digestive intolerance and stubborn midlife weight gain. Hormonal shifts like declining estrogen and rising insulin resistance make fat loss harder, while conditions such as IBS, acid reflux, or food sensitivities limit food choices. The good news? Long-term maintenance is possible without extreme diets that fail within weeks.

We prioritize identifying trigger foods through a simple 2-week elimination log instead of expensive testing. Common culprits include dairy, gluten, high-FODMAP foods like onions and garlic, and processed sugars that spike blood sugar and inflammation.

Building a Digestion-Friendly Plate for Lasting Results

For those managing diabetes and blood pressure alongside weight, start with smaller, more frequent meals—aim for 4-5 balanced mini-meals daily to reduce digestive load. Focus on easily digestible proteins like baked salmon or turkey, paired with cooked vegetables rather than raw salads. A typical plate might include 4oz of grilled chicken, ½ cup quinoa, and steamed zucchini with olive oil.

Incorporate digestive aids naturally: ginger tea before meals, bone broth for gut lining repair, and probiotic-rich foods like kefir if tolerated. Track your intake with a basic app to ensure 25-30g of fiber daily from gentle sources—think oats, chia seeds in smoothies, and pureed soups. This prevents the joint pain that makes movement feel impossible while supporting steady blood sugar.

Exercise Adaptations That Respect Your Joints and Schedule

Exercise doesn't require a gym membership or hours of commitment. Begin with 10-15 minute walks after meals to aid digestion and stabilize blood glucose. For joint pain, try chair yoga or water aerobics—both reduce inflammation without strain. Creating Sustainable Habits Beyond Short-Term Fixes

Long-term maintenance means shifting from "diet mode" to lifestyle. Weigh weekly, not daily, and adjust portions based on energy levels rather than calories alone. If hormonal changes have stalled progress, include magnesium-rich foods like pumpkin seeds to support sleep and thyroid function. Many clients lose 1-2 pounds monthly consistently by following 80% of the plan while allowing flexibility for social events.

Start small: pick three tolerable meals you can rotate weekly. This combats the overwhelm of conflicting nutrition advice and builds confidence. Remember, consistency over perfection leads to 15-25 pound losses maintained for years. Your body can heal and adapt when given the right, gentle support.
